Le projet Our House a remporté le prix du partenariat lors de la cérémonie "TIPSA Celebrating Success Ceremony" qui s'est déroulée jeudi soir dernier. La TIPSA (Table provinciale inter-niveaux pour le secteur anglophone) organise une cérémonie annuelle pour célébrer plusieurs programmes professionnels et techniques innovateurs de toute la province.
